4 Reasons Why You Should Work With a Realtor When Buying a Home

Buying a house is not an easy task. If you search online, you can find several different kinds of houses for sale. While some online home sellers are genuine, others may try to con you if you are not careful. Also, you have to cope with tedious property-related paperwork. For these reasons, it's advisable to work with a realtor.

Why Should You Engage a Realtor?

The main challenge faced when purchasing a home is finding the right property in an ideal location. In most cases, the house-buying process is lengthy and tiresome. You need help from someone who understands the real estate industry. These professionals manage the documentation and negotiate sales agreements during a real estate transaction.

Here are the four main reasons why you need a realtor:

1. You Will Buy Your Dream Home at a Reasonable Price

Realtors possess great negotiation skills. Since they are highly experienced, they can tell when a house is overpriced. In other words, they know the price ranges for houses in a particular neighborhood. Also, they can estimate the value of a house based on its size, location, and features. Their goal is to make sure that you pay a reasonable price for your dream home.

2. You Can Get Your Dream Home Within a Short Time

Nobody understands the real estate sector better than a realtor. They know the local market and can even connect you to buyers who don't list their property online. There are many Americans who choose to sell their houses privately. You may never know about such homes unless you are working with a real estate agent.

3. You Need Someone to Handle Paperwork

 Most real estate transactions are tedious and involve a lot of paperwork. You need someone familiar with home-buying documents, such as title deed, written offer, affidavit of title, and bill of sale, among several others. These documents have to be filed per state regulations and laws. Thus, you need help since a minor error may derail the entire process.

4. Realtors are Highly Connected

Since realtors have been in the real estate industry for a long time, they are highly connected. In other words, they have an inner and outer professional network. For instance, they are connected to real estate lawyers, interior decorators, home inspection professionals, and contractors. Looking for these professionals by yourself can be stressful and time-consuming.
